WebDec 13, 2013 · 2 Answers. The tool-tip for Crimson Altars is Demon Altar. This is a bug in the game. Both Demon Altars and Crimson Altars can spawn the alternative ores. The one you get is random and not linked to the crimson/corruption of the world. Your world gets one ore from each tier by random. WebMar 10, 2024 · Originally posted by Hero_Voltsy: Each time you break one, it has a 66% random chance to spawn a Hallow or Crimson/Corruption block in the world. It doesn't matter if it's your first altar, first 3 altars, or your 100th that you've broken, it's always that same chance.
